OGRE  13.6
Object-Oriented Graphics Rendering Engine
Ogre::Technique Member List

This is the complete list of members for Ogre::Technique, including all inherited members.

_compile(bool autoManageTextureUnits)Ogre::Technique
_compileIlluminationPasses(void)Ogre::Technique
_getSchemeIndex(void) constOgre::Technique
_load(void)Ogre::Technique
_notifyNeedsRecompile(void)Ogre::Technique
_prepare(void)Ogre::Technique
_unload(void)Ogre::Technique
_unprepare(void)Ogre::Technique
addGPUDeviceNameRule(const String &devicePattern, IncludeOrExclude includeOrExclude, bool caseSensitive=false)Ogre::Technique
addGPUDeviceNameRule(const GPUDeviceNameRule &rule)Ogre::Technique
addGPUVendorRule(GPUVendor vendor, IncludeOrExclude includeOrExclude)Ogre::Technique
addGPUVendorRule(const GPUVendorRule &rule)Ogre::Technique
calculateSize(void) constOgre::Technique
checkGPURules(StringStream &errors)Ogre::Technique
checkHardwareSupport(bool autoManageTextureUnits, StringStream &compileErrors)Ogre::Technique
createPass(void)Ogre::Technique
EXCLUDE enum valueOgre::Technique
getGPUDeviceNameRuleIterator() constOgre::Technique
getGPUDeviceNameRules() constOgre::Techniqueinline
getGPUVendorRuleIterator() constOgre::Technique
getGPUVendorRules() constOgre::Techniqueinline
getIlluminationPasses()Ogre::Technique
getLodIndex(void) constOgre::Techniqueinline
getName(void) constOgre::Techniqueinline
getNumPasses(void) constOgre::Techniqueinline
getParent(void) constOgre::Techniqueinline
getPass(size_t index) constOgre::Techniqueinline
getPass(const String &name) constOgre::Technique
getPasses(void) constOgre::Techniqueinline
getPassIterator(void)Ogre::Technique
getResourceGroup(void) constOgre::Technique
getSchemeName(void) constOgre::Technique
getShadowCasterMaterial() constOgre::Technique
getShadowReceiverMaterial() constOgre::Technique
getUserObjectBindings()Ogre::Techniqueinline
getUserObjectBindings() constOgre::Techniqueinline
GPUDeviceNameRuleIterator typedefOgre::Technique
GPUDeviceNameRuleList typedefOgre::Technique
GPUVendorRuleIterator typedefOgre::Technique
GPUVendorRuleList typedefOgre::Technique
hasColourWriteDisabled(void) constOgre::Technique
IlluminationPassIterator typedefOgre::Technique
INCLUDE enum valueOgre::Technique
IncludeOrExclude enum nameOgre::Technique
isDepthCheckEnabled(void) constOgre::Technique
isDepthWriteEnabled(void) constOgre::Technique
isLoaded(void) constOgre::Technique
isSupported(void) constOgre::Technique
isTransparent(void) constOgre::Technique
isTransparentSortingEnabled(void) constOgre::Technique
isTransparentSortingForced(void) constOgre::Technique
movePass(const unsigned short sourceIndex, const unsigned short destinationIndex)Ogre::Technique
operator=(const Technique &rhs)Ogre::Technique
Passes typedefOgre::Technique
PassIterator typedefOgre::Technique
removeAllPasses(void)Ogre::Technique
removeGPUDeviceNameRule(const String &devicePattern)Ogre::Technique
removeGPUVendorRule(GPUVendor vendor)Ogre::Technique
removePass(unsigned short index)Ogre::Technique
setAmbient(float red, float green, float blue)Ogre::Technique
setAmbient(const ColourValue &ambient)Ogre::Technique
setColourWriteEnabled(bool enabled)Ogre::Technique
setColourWriteEnabled(bool red, bool green, bool blue, bool alpha)Ogre::Technique
setCullingMode(CullingMode mode)Ogre::Technique
setDepthBias(float constantBias, float slopeScaleBias)Ogre::Technique
setDepthCheckEnabled(bool enabled)Ogre::Technique
setDepthFunction(CompareFunction func)Ogre::Technique
setDepthWriteEnabled(bool enabled)Ogre::Technique
setDiffuse(float red, float green, float blue, float alpha)Ogre::Technique
setDiffuse(const ColourValue &diffuse)Ogre::Technique
setFog(bool overrideScene, FogMode mode=FOG_NONE, const ColourValue &colour=ColourValue::White, Real expDensity=0.001f, Real linearStart=0.0f, Real linearEnd=1.0f)Ogre::Technique
setLightingEnabled(bool enabled)Ogre::Technique
setLodIndex(unsigned short index)Ogre::Technique
setManualCullingMode(ManualCullingMode mode)Ogre::Technique
setName(const String &name)Ogre::Technique
setPointSize(Real ps)Ogre::Technique
setSceneBlending(const SceneBlendType sbt)Ogre::Technique
setSceneBlending(const SceneBlendFactor sourceFactor, const SceneBlendFactor destFactor)Ogre::Technique
setSchemeName(const String &schemeName)Ogre::Technique
setSelfIllumination(float red, float green, float blue)Ogre::Technique
setSelfIllumination(const ColourValue &selfIllum)Ogre::Technique
setSeparateSceneBlending(const SceneBlendType sbt, const SceneBlendType sbta)Ogre::Technique
setSeparateSceneBlending(const SceneBlendFactor sourceFactor, const SceneBlendFactor destFactor, const SceneBlendFactor sourceFactorAlpha, const SceneBlendFactor destFactorAlpha)Ogre::Technique
setShadingMode(ShadeOptions mode)Ogre::Technique
setShadowCasterMaterial(MaterialPtr val)Ogre::Technique
setShadowCasterMaterial(const String &name)Ogre::Technique
setShadowReceiverMaterial(MaterialPtr val)Ogre::Technique
setShadowReceiverMaterial(const String &name)Ogre::Technique
setShininess(Real val)Ogre::Technique
setSpecular(float red, float green, float blue, float alpha)Ogre::Technique
setSpecular(const ColourValue &specular)Ogre::Technique
setTextureAnisotropy(unsigned int maxAniso)Ogre::Technique
setTextureFiltering(TextureFilterOptions filterType)Ogre::Technique
Technique(Material *parent)Ogre::Technique
Technique(Material *parent, const Technique &oth)Ogre::Technique
~Technique()Ogre::Technique